Resolution 16-10: MAKE IT SNAPPY

Number 16-10
Description Having SNAP Jobs respond to applicants that the job has been filled.

Whereas The online system SNAP Jobs, through which students can apply for employment at the university, does not allow students to contact departments directly; and
Whereas Students are left to wait for the departments to contact them regarding their applications without knowing anything about their status of their application; and
Whereas Although we understand the reason why they cannot contact them directly we still feel they should receive notification they did not receive a position; and
Whereas The waiting time prevents students who think they might still be contacted from looking for employment somewhere else.
Be It Further Resolved That The University of Texas at Arlington seek the means to enforce a policy that requires departments to notify student applicants of their candidacy status in a timely manner.
